Admiral Hornblower in the West Indies
First published 1958
In the early 1820s Rear-Admiral Hornblower commands Britain’s West Indies station. Across linked episodes he confronts a Bonapartist rescue plot, slavery and the slave trade, piracy, Simón Bolívar’s independence struggle and a destructive hurricane, showing how political unrest continues after the Napoleonic Wars.
